Re: [MMUSIC] BUNDLE: mandate RTP/RTCP multiplexing?

Christer Holmberg <christer.holmberg@ericsson.com> Tue, 07 May 2013 19:23 UTC

Return-Path: <christer.holmberg@ericsson.com>
X-Original-To: mmusic@ietfa.amsl.com
Delivered-To: mmusic@ietfa.amsl.com
Received: from localhost (localhost [127.0.0.1]) by ietfa.amsl.com (Postfix) with ESMTP id 7484521F8F4D for <mmusic@ietfa.amsl.com>; Tue, 7 May 2013 12:23:36 -0700 (PDT)
X-Virus-Scanned: amavisd-new at amsl.com
X-Spam-Flag: NO
X-Spam-Score: -6.132
X-Spam-Level:
X-Spam-Status: No, score=-6.132 tagged_above=-999 required=5 tests=[AWL=0.117, BAYES_00=-2.599, HELO_EQ_SE=0.35, RCVD_IN_DNSWL_MED=-4]
Received: from mail.ietf.org ([12.22.58.30]) by localhost (ietfa.amsl.com [127.0.0.1]) (amavisd-new, port 10024) with ESMTP id JMeTh7RjvY1t for <mmusic@ietfa.amsl.com>; Tue, 7 May 2013 12:23:24 -0700 (PDT)
Received: from mailgw1.ericsson.se (mailgw1.ericsson.se [193.180.251.45]) by ietfa.amsl.com (Postfix) with ESMTP id BB7D721F8E7B for <mmusic@ietf.org>; Tue, 7 May 2013 12:23:23 -0700 (PDT)
X-AuditID: c1b4fb2d-b7f536d000006e05-43-518954aa57ee
Received: from ESESSHC004.ericsson.se (Unknown_Domain [153.88.253.125]) by mailgw1.ericsson.se (Symantec Mail Security) with SMTP id 14.60.28165.AA459815; Tue, 7 May 2013 21:23:22 +0200 (CEST)
Received: from ESESSMB209.ericsson.se ([169.254.9.167]) by ESESSHC004.ericsson.se ([153.88.183.30]) with mapi id 14.02.0328.009; Tue, 7 May 2013 21:23:22 +0200
From: Christer Holmberg <christer.holmberg@ericsson.com>
To: Paul Kyzivat <pkyzivat@alum.mit.edu>, "mmusic@ietf.org" <mmusic@ietf.org>
Thread-Topic: [MMUSIC] BUNDLE: mandate RTP/RTCP multiplexing?
Thread-Index: Ac5FpkrHryzI/aQNT0iUvXy00zH5hwADtcYAAAPFvoAAAQhZgAA4imSAABwqMXAABklLyAAANmRgABmo8HEABBaqAAC15MErAC9TbAAABct34A==
Date: Tue, 7 May 2013 19:23:21 +0000
Message-ID: <7594FB04B1934943A5C02806D1A2204B1C36CCA8@ESESSMB209.ericsson.se>
References: <7594FB04B1934943A5C02806D1A2204B1C368E12@ESESSMB209.ericsson.se>, <517FFB7E.8050801@alum.mit.edu>, <CABkgnnVf6f3RrP2h66_8hFPZScWU3Xp4f1x0dmW0xhmvZRQ70Q@mail.gmail.com>, <51801BBD.1010505@alum.mit.edu>, <CAOJ7v-12j0k1W7GRfOzvPmfN-BZ0ve=fHVcWy+avronfc8wFYw@mail.gmail.com>, , <7594FB04B1934943A5C02806D1A2204B1C369709@ESESSMB209.ericsson.se>, <CE0F590A-D948-4702-9082-FDE0DCBFB698@cisco.com>, <7594FB04B1934943A5C02806D1A2204B1C3699A8@ESESSMB209.ericsson.se>, <201305030115.r431Fis33999826@shell01.TheWorld.com> <BLU169-W1311854975457C1CFC4B01093BE0@phx.gbl> <201305061800.r46I0jM84247693@shell01.TheWorld.com> <518949B4.9060601@alum.mit.edu>
In-Reply-To: <518949B4.9060601@alum.mit.edu>
Accept-Language: en-US
Content-Language: fi-FI
X-MS-Has-Attach:
X-MS-TNEF-Correlator:
x-originating-ip: [153.88.183.148]
Content-Type: text/plain; charset="us-ascii"
Content-Transfer-Encoding: quoted-printable
MIME-Version: 1.0
X-Brightmail-Tracker: H4sIAAAAAAAAA+NgFjrALMWRmVeSWpSXmKPExsUyM+Jvre6qkM5Ag6XTLS2mLn/MYrFiwwFW ByaPv+8/MHksWfKTKYApissmJTUnsyy1SN8ugSvj8cXVrAUHhSruzVzA2sB4hK+LkZNDQsBE YvraFewQtpjEhXvr2boYuTiEBA4zSqx72sUE4SxmlHjc8Zyli5GDg03AQqL7nzZIg4iAr8Sz x7fZQGxhARuJw409rBBxW4kp926wQ9h1Ene2fmACsVkEVCSef+wBi/MC9e6aupURaj6rxIM3 LxhB5nMK6Ej8vmUPUsMIdND3U2vAepkFxCU+HLzODHGogMSSPeehbFGJl4//sULYShKNS56w QtTrSCzY/YkNwtaWWLbwNTPEXkGJkzOfsExgFJ2FZOwsJC2zkLTMQtKygJFlFSN7bmJmTnq5 4SZGYCwc3PJbdwfjqXMihxilOViUxHmTuBoDhQTSE0tSs1NTC1KL4otKc1KLDzEycXBKNTDq dJfMm//mgtmSeK2jlWyLjQMeCLLtsYwPdbW94fg7Zb/vUZP6Y7Hi5x3Xhb1/cb0g8sxUc8e1 fS4HDTtyMrZah02XUVppteXIzQi+CZl/tyg5n9vbtJ8/Q17wR1GYkNHq30n9Ou4bvqY6Mzxe pXj2z5pi7WDuxKb8NWk9aTtXTXRf3rk6xUmJpTgj0VCLuag4EQAOgyH8UwIAAA==
Subject: Re: [MMUSIC] BUNDLE: mandate RTP/RTCP multiplexing?
X-BeenThere: mmusic@ietf.org
X-Mailman-Version: 2.1.12
Precedence: list
List-Id: Multiparty Multimedia Session Control Working Group <mmusic.ietf.org>
List-Unsubscribe: <https://www.ietf.org/mailman/options/mmusic>, <mailto:mmusic-request@ietf.org?subject=unsubscribe>
List-Archive: <http://www.ietf.org/mail-archive/web/mmusic>
List-Post: <mailto:mmusic@ietf.org>
List-Help: <mailto:mmusic-request@ietf.org?subject=help>
List-Subscribe: <https://www.ietf.org/mailman/listinfo/mmusic>, <mailto:mmusic-request@ietf.org?subject=subscribe>
X-List-Received-Date: Tue, 07 May 2013 19:23:36 -0000

Hi,

>I'd just like to point out that AFAIK bundling doesn't *require* ICE.
>So lets not make any assumptions that assume ICE is used.

Agree.

We do need to describe how ICE is used with BUNDLE, but BUNDLE can also be used without ICE.

Regards,

Christer




On 5/6/13 2:00 PM, Dale R. Worley wrote:
>> From: Bernard Aboba <bernard_aboba@hotmail.com>
>>
>>> But it doesn't seem that there is much to gain by mandating rtcp-mux 
>>> in the first offer/answer, the one where actual bundling is not 
>>> being done.  All of the RTP/RTCP routing code that is active at that 
>>> point has to support non-rtcp-mux operation already.
>>
>> [BA]  Support for rtcp-mux in the first offer/answer is mandated by 
>> RFC 5761 Section 5.1.3:
>>     The initial SDP offer MUST include this
>>     attribute at the media level to request multiplexing of RTP and RTCP
>>     on a single port.
>
> I don't see how 5761 mandates that a=rtcp-mux MUST be used in the 
> first offer of a bundle negotiation.  The context of your quote is:
>
>     5.1.3.  Interactions with ICE
>     [...]
>     If it is desired to use both ICE and multiplexed RTP and RTCP, the
>     initial offer MUST contain an "a=rtcp-mux" attribute to indicate that
>     RTP and RTCP multiplexing is desired and MUST contain "a=candidate:"
>     lines for both RTP and RTCP along with an "a=rtcp:" line indicating a
>     fallback port for RTCP in the case that the answerer does not support
>     RTP and RTCP multiplexing.  This MUST be done for each media where
>     RTP and RTCP multiplexing is desired.
>
> That is, if the device desires to use both ICE and multiplex, it has 
> to use a=rtcp-mux in the first offer of ICE's set of offers.  But 
> we're talking about bundling, which (in the current design) contains
> *two* ICE cycles, since the second offer (in the bundle spec) is going 
> to restart ICE.  And the device need not "desire" to use "both ICE and 
> multiplexed RTP and RTCP" during the first of the ICE cycles.
>
> Dale
> _______________________________________________
> mmusic mailing list
> mmusic@ietf.org
> https://www.ietf.org/mailman/listinfo/mmusic
>

_______________________________________________
mmusic mailing list
mmusic@ietf.org
https://www.ietf.org/mailman/listinfo/mmusic